Output 62623ab7bf141207581302cb2ec2900ba86f68cb04571a5e85fc60f84a6313d1:0

value
1310814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 659a3ac549fa63cd8bf317d5ab09e530f08d2cb8 OP_EQUAL
address
3AxEvydcBXybLNK31znpsJqcfgJ45FR5YW
transaction
62623ab7bf141207581302cb2ec2900ba86f68cb04571a5e85fc60f84a6313d1